The album serves as the first entry in "The Fall Off Era," a roadmap leading to his long-teased final album, The Fall Off . Cole described the project as a "master class of preparation," intended to push his skill level to new heights before he eventually leaves the game. It was accompanied by a 12-minute documentary titled Applying Pressure: The Off-Season Documentary , which detailed his creative process and his signing with the Rwanda Patriots in the Basketball Africa League.
